Congressional Summary of HR 7462
Wildfire Insurance Coverage Study Act of 2023
This bill requires reports regarding wildfire risk and damage. Specifically, the Government Accountability Office (GAO) must report on trends in wildfire declarations, mitigation practices, state and federal programs regarding wildfire risk, and the need for a national map of wildfire risks.
The GAO must also report on (1) the availability and cost of wildfire insurance coverage for homes and commercial property, (2) state regulatory responses to increasing costs of coverage, and (3) impediments to private wildfire insurance coverage.

Current Status of Bill HR 7462
Bill HR 7462 is currently in the status of Bill Introduced since February 26, 2024. Bill HR 7462 was introduced during Congress 118 and was introduced to the House on February 26, 2024. Bill HR 7462's most recent activity was Placed on the Union Calendar, Calendar No. 489. as of July 18, 2024
